## Scanner Setup

Welcome to the Pocketdock team! Our barcode scanner integration talks to the Linnet bridge service, which translates raw scans into SKU lookups. Most of the time it just works; if scans come through garbled, check the charset config first — it's almost always that. To push a new bridge build to the warehouse devices, you'll need to sign the bundle using the deploy key below.

rollout seal: bky6_qeu2kf

// QUEUE_CUTOVER_PERCENT
// Fraction of jobs routed to Relayline instead of the homegrown
// Spoolbox queue during the migration. We raise this weekly after
// reviewing drop rates at the eng sync; do not bump it mid-week,
// since Spoolbox's dead-letter sweep only runs Sundays and a fast
// cutover would strand retries. Current value was validated against
// the canary build referenced below.

session token of badup-kahop = htk31_8b540f713a9a45aa3dd75858ec37e73

Quick heads-up on Pinwheel UI versioning: we cut a minor release every sprint, and anything touching component props needs a changeset file in the PR. No changeset, no merge — the bot will nag you. Majors are rare and go through the design council first. The full policy, with examples of what counts as breaking, lives on the internal page below.

wiki page, bahip-yahip: https://grafana.qirvanlabs.corp/browse/display/projects/cc3a1b9dbfc9